Jamestown 400th Anniversary Jamestown, VA In 1606, more than 100 English men embarked on a seagoing voyage for opportunities in a New World. They settled on the banks of the James River in 1607 and named their settlement “Jamestown,” which was the first permanent English settlement in the New World – 13 years before the pilgrims landed at Plymouth Rock!
